Felt Clinic is looking for great NextJS developers! We are building the first embedded care SDK for health apps. Our mission is to make your favorite wearable brands more actionable by bringing clinically validated recommendations simply and securely inside their mobile app.

We’re looking for a full-time NextJS Engineer to help us scale our platform. You’ll be developing powerful SDKs and APIs, integrating real-time communication tools, and shaping next-generation digital health experiences.

  • Company: FeltClinic
  • Role: NextJS engineer
  • Location: Remote w/ US timezones only
  • Link: NextJS Developer

What sets exceptional candidates apart:

  • Hands-on experience working on mobile platforms (Swift/Kotlin)
  • Expert with Next.js and RSC
  • Stoked about healthcare experiences
  • Deep expertise in full-stack product development

We’re backed by leading investors including 1984, DigitX and Scrum Ventures. Join us as we scale to build next-gen HealthKit on steroids.
